.djr-section-sm{padding:48px 0}.djr-btn-primary{display:inline-flex;align-items:center;gap:8px;background:var(--green);color:white;font-size:16px;font-weight:600;padding:14px 28px;border-radius:var(--radius);text-decoration:none}.djr-two-col{display:grid;grid-template-columns:1fr 1fr;gap:52px;align-items:start}.djr-callout-green{background:var(--green-light);border-left:4px solid var(--green);border-radius:0 var(--radius) var(--radius) 0;padding:18px 20px;font-size:15px;color:var(--green-dark);margin:24px 0}.djr-check-list{list-style:none;padding:0;margin:0}.djr-check-list li{display:flex;align-items:flex-start;gap:10px;font-size:15px;color:var(--text-mid);padding:6px 0;line-height:1.55}.djr-check-list li::before{content:"";display:inline-block;width:18px;height:18px;min-width:18px;background:var(--green);border-radius:50%;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='white' stroke-width='3' stroke-linecap='round' stroke-linejoin='round'%3E%3Cpolyline points='20 6 9 17 4 12'%3E%3C/polyline%3E%3C/svg%3E");background-size:12px;background-repeat:no-repeat;background-position:center;margin-top:2px}.djr-form-placeholder{background:var(--white);border:2px dashed var(--gray-border);border-radius:var(--radius-lg);padding:60px 40px;text-align:center;position:relative}.djr-form-placeholder-label{position:absolute;top:-14px;left:50%;transform:translateX(-50%);background:var(--white);padding:0 16px;font-size:13px;font-weight:700;color:var(--text-soft);letter-spacing:.08em;text-transform:uppercase;white-space:nowrap}@media (max-width:680px){.djr-two-col{grid-template-columns:1fr;gap:32px}.djr-form-placeholder{padding:40px 20px}}